On 08/23/2016 04:44 PM, Dusty Mabe wrote:

I can't seem to get firefox-48.0-5.fc24.x86_64 to work with kerberos
single sign on in a private window. It works fine when using a
non-private window.

Any ideas on why this would have broken? Anyone else seeing this?

I just noticed it after reading you email. I noticed too that network.negotiate-auth.trusted-uris default is now "https://";. It was empty previously.

Maybe now that it is enabled for all https sites by default, upstream changed the behavior for private sessions. I hope it doesn't break Negotiate on proxies with private sessions. Will test later when I am on a network with a kerberized Squid.
